Position Summary:
The Vascular Access Team Manager is a clinical and operational leader responsible for overseeing the daily functions of a vascular access (PICC) team. This role ensures high-quality patient care, effective team management, schedule coordination, and compliance with clinical and regulatory standards. The manager plays a key role in staff development, performance management, interdepartmental collaboration, and promoting best practices in vascular access services. Key Responsibilities Leadership & Team Management
- Supervise and support a team of vascular access nurses and clinical staff.
- Provide day-to-day guidance, mentorship, and leadership to ensure professional performance and high standards of care.
- Conduct regular team meetings, huddles, and participate in interdisciplinary leadership meetings.
- Lead annual performance reviews, ongoing evaluations, and address performance concerns with coaching or corrective action as needed.
- Oversee staff onboarding, orientation, and maintain up-to-date competencies for all team members. Clinical Oversight
- Maintain personal clinical practice as needed, including insertion of advanced procedure lines and other vascular access procedures.
- Ensure all team members adhere to current evidence-based practices and organizational policies.
- Monitor documentation accuracy, infection control compliance, and patient outcomes related to line insertions.
- Stay current on vascular access best practices and guide the team in adopting updates. Scheduling & Operational Coordination
- Create and manage team schedules, ensuring 24/7 or on-call coverage as applicable.
- Coordinate coverage for absences, call-outs, or expanded service needs.
- Communicate schedule changes and assignments clearly and timely manner with the team and relevant departments. Quality Assurance & Compliance
- Monitor performance metrics such as first-attempt success rate, complication rates, and documentation compliance.
- Track and maintain records for competencies, licensure, certifications (e.g., BLS), and continuing education.
- Collaborate with infection prevention and compliance teams to ensure program integrity.
- Assist with audits, chart reviews, and ensure readiness for accreditation or inspections. Communication & Collaboration
- Serve as the liaison between the vascular access team and nursing leadership, physicians, and hospital administration.
- Address team or clinical issues promptly and professionally.
- Support coordination with other departments to streamline vascular access requests and ensure patient care efficiency.
